dark
Invidious
Close
Subscribe | 142
RSS
View channel on YouTube
Switch Invidious Instance
Videos
Posts
newest
oldest
popular
3:30
acid escape : Heaven (This is cringe video )
Close
Shared 1 month ago
83 views